Liu Xiaotong

Liu Xiaotong ( Kit. 刘晓彤 , Eng. Liu Xiaotong ; p. February 16, 1990 , Dunhua , Jilin Province, China ) - Chinese volleyball player . Attack-finish player. Olympic champion 2016 .

Biography

Since 2006, Liu Xiaotong has been playing for the Beijing Bike Motors ( Beijing ) team in the Chinese Championship . The best result - 4th place in 2013. In 2018, after Beiqing didn’t get into the playoffs of the national championship, Liu Xiaotong went to Tianjin Bohai Bank and became the national champion.

In 2013, Liu Xiaotong was first included in the national team of China , playing in the experimental line-up in the traditional Walley Masters tournament in Montreux, Switzerland. In 2014, the athlete has already fully debuted in the country's main national team, taking part in the Grand Prix , where she entered the symbolic team of the final round as one of two hit-up players, and then won the silver medal of the world championship . In 2015, Liu Xiaotong became the winner of the World Cup , and a year later - the Olympic champion . In 2017, the volleyball player with her team won the prestigious World Cup .
